I have the above shower head which cracked therefore I am having to replace it with a new one.
Having removed the old I thought it would be a simple case of screwing in the new one - however once I have tightened it it's about 30 degrees short of where it needs to be. So the shower head is facing 5 O'clock rather than 6 O'clock. It seems to be pretty stable but water leaks out when I turn the shower on.
Any ideas on why I can't turn the pipe into the right position ? I am guessing silicone round the join will not fix the leaking ?

Firstly there should be a rubber washer between the shower hand set and hose.

Secondly, most shower hand set attachment points can be swivelled to get the desired angle.
